Romans 3:1-4

Rotherham(i) 1 What, then, is the preeminence of the Jew? Or what, the profit of his circumcision? 2 Much, every way:––First, indeed, that they were entrusted with the oracles of God. 3 For what? If some distrusted, shall their distrust make, the trust of God, void? 4 Far be it! But let, God, prove to be, true, albeit, every man, be false! Even as it is written––That thou mightest be declared righteous in thy words, and overcome when thou art in judgment.
